Synthetic aperture radar (SAR) systems provide high-resolution imaging and remote sensing capabilities for various applications, including environmental monitoring, agriculture, defense, and disaster management. The Hungary Synthetic Aperture Radar Market offers SAR sensors, antennas, and data processing software for airborne and satellite-based radar platforms. This market is driven by factors such as defense modernization programs, infrastructure monitoring needs, and advancements in radar technology.
The Hungary Synthetic Aperture Radar Market is experiencing growth driven by trends in defense, aerospace, surveillance, and remote sensing applications. Synthetic aperture radar (SAR) systems utilize radar signals to create high-resolution images of the Earth`s surface, providing valuable information for military intelligence, environmental monitoring, disaster management, and infrastructure mapping. The market expansion is propelled by factors such as defense modernization programs, border security requirements, and the demand for all-weather and day-night imaging capabilities in Hungary.
Technological complexity and data processing challenges pose hurdles for Hungary synthetic aperture radar market. Developing radar systems that offer high-resolution imaging while minimizing data processing time and costs requires advanced engineering capabilities.
Hungary government policies related to the synthetic aperture radar market may address regulations on satellite technology, data privacy, and national security considerations. This could involve licensing requirements, spectrum management, and collaboration with international partners to ensure responsible use and deployment of radar imaging systems.
